It's been nearing a year since the Rebellion set was released. And alongside it's arrival back then was the introduction of a new card airdrop system called 'Conflicts.' And despite the lackluster sale of the Rebellion set, which I believe is mainly due to the bearish cryptomarket in general, the release of conflicts was one of the best innovations the team had came up with. Instead of just incentivizing players to bulk buy which led to asset dumping in the secondary market, players were instead encouraged to stake their assets in order to increase their chances of receiving airdrop cards. This also kept the market value of cards healthy.

Fast forward to September and we are now down to the last airdrop card for the Rebellion conflicts - Nidhoggr. Splinterlands is really closing this chapter of the lore with a bang by introducing a very powerful dragon summoner. Let's take a look at Nidhoggr's artwork as it has some interesting details in it. The artist did an amazing job of creating a very menacing-looking dragon. And to put a comparison on how huge Nidhoggr is, they've added the body of a lifeless soldier dangling from its mouth. If you look below, you can also see a lesser dragon being crushed by its massive tail. There's also a second set of smaller wings on its back, probably because having a pair is not enough to keep it afloat.

Talk about huge, Nidhoggr sets the record for the current highest mana cost summoner. Its abilities are also on point with the lore of the character. Removing health and armor might be from the terror that is inflicted upon the enemy units by the sheer appearance of Nidhoggr. Now for the new ability, which is force reduction, this must imply that it is so voracious that it even eats one of his allies even before the battle begins.

For the tactical abilities, the first pair gives three units two points in speed as well as execute. This is very handy especially for speed focused lineups. But I believe what makes Nidhoggr broken is the other set of tactics, giving three units blast and deathblow. With the armor and health weakening from its static abilities, giving allies blast may be the catalyst to quickly decimating the enemy units. And the unfortunate one that survives in the end will meet an unforgiving death blow.

Back when untamed was still part of modern, Yodin Zaku which gave blast to all allies, dominated the meta. And despite being suppressed by a high mana cost, I am sure that Nidhoggr would dominate the future modern meta as well, especially when Chaos Legion exits the stage.
